Transaction f995ddc76860234a691d28fa2ddd27e9d8b5ee3691462558a5dd4ed55c89f8dc

3 Input
2 Outputs
  • f995ddc76860234a691d28fa2ddd27e9d8b5ee3691462558a5dd4ed55c89f8dc:0
  • value  472500
    address  1DUqwkzgFsAeTGaZNq6vRCpDo44LUN2Vfa
  • f995ddc76860234a691d28fa2ddd27e9d8b5ee3691462558a5dd4ed55c89f8dc:1
  • value  28500000
    address  14sDruxVB8KGPfJsZ4ePzidtwaREG6E86e